From the frontlines of child advocacy, Kids Can't Wait covers the policies, politics, and power struggles that shape children's lives — making the case for putting kids first in the U.S. and around the world.

  • Bruce Lesley

    Bruce is President of First Focus on Children and First Focus Campaign for Children and is co-host of the Speaking of Kids podcast. As a child advocate, he is dedicated to improving the lives and well-being of children.

  • Mary Kelly Persyn

    Lawyer, writer, and advocate for children and human rights. Protect trans and LGBTQ youth and children in migration. San Francisco.
